Friday, December 19, 2025
More
    HomeSouth Africa’s ANC stops impeachment process against RamaphosaSouth African parliament debates about impeachment Ramaphosa

    South African parliament debates about impeachment Ramaphosa

    An African National Congress parliament member celebrates after President Cyril Ramaphosa survives an impeachment vote during South Africa's parliament debate on a report by a panel of experts who found that President Cyril Ramaphosa may have violated his oath of office, following allegations that large sums of foreign currency were hidden at his private game farm, in Cape Town, South Africa, December 13, 2022. REUTERS/Esa Alexander
    South African parliament debates about impeachment Ramaphosa
    South African parliament debates about impeachment Ramaphosa

    Most Read